Vraag installeer gradle voor gebruik in cordova build android


ik heb cordova en android sdk op linux mint 17 geïnstalleerd en gedowngrade gradle 2.4 (bin) gedownload en uitgepakt en pad ingesteld, nu kan ik gradle -v krijgen van terminal, ok, maar wanneer ik cordova wil bouwen:

cordova build

het begint gradle 2.2 te downloaden ....

hoe kan ik het instellen op het gebruik van de huidige graduele 2.4-versie die de oudere versie downloadt?

gradle -v

------------------------------------------------------------
Gradle 2.4
------------------------------------------------------------

Build time:   2015-05-05 08:09:24 UTC
Build number: none
Revision:     5c9c3bc20ca1c281ac7972643f1e2d190f2c943c

Groovy:       2.3.10
Ant:          Apache Ant(TM) version 1.9.4 compiled on April 29 2014
JVM:          1.7.0_79 (Oracle Corporation 24.79-b02)
OS:           Linux 3.13.0-24-generic i386

14
2018-05-23 13:50


oorsprong


antwoorden:


Ik had de reden bedacht:
Zie de code GradleBuilder.prototype.prepEnv in $ PROJECT_ROOT / platforms / android / Cordova / lib / bouwers / GradleBuilder.js.

Een snelle oplossing:

export CORDOVA_ANDROID_GRADLE_DISTRIBUTION_URL=file:///local/path/to/gradle-2.4-all.zip
cordova run android

Merk op:

  1. Hiermee wordt uitgepakt $USER_HOME/.gradle/wrapper/dists/gradle-2.4-all/5i28vc5j9c3ssbtreg4518ujvp/gradle-2.4 .
  2. export opdracht moet altijd worden uitgevoerd vóór run cordova.

Als het netwerk traag is, download je handmatig gradle-2.2.1-all.zip en gebruik je deze methode één keer.

U kunt ook de code van GradleBuilder.js wijzigen of een aanvraag indienen enhancement / issue.


13
2018-02-23 13:06



Window-, Linux- en MacOS-gebruikers - Installeer Gradle handmatig


Step 1. Download de nieuwste Gradle distributie

Step 2. Pak de distributie uit Maak een nieuwe map C:\Gradle met bestandsverkenner.

Open een tweede File Explorer-venster en ga naar de map waar de Gradle-distributie is gedownload. Dubbelklik op het ZIP-archief om de inhoud te tonen. Sleep de inhoudmap gradle-[VERSION] to uw nieuw aangemaakte map C: \ Gradle.

Als alternatief kunt u de Gradel-distributie ZIP inpakken C: \ Gradle met behulp van een archiver-tool van uw keuze.

Step 3. Configureer uw systeemomgeving

  • Linux- en MacOS-gebruikers

Configureer uw PAD omgevingsvariabele om de bak map van de ongepakte distributie, bijvoorbeeld:

 $ export PATH=$PATH:/opt/gradle/gradle-4.1/bin

  • Microsoft Windows-gebruikers

In File Explorer right-click on the This PC (or Computer) icon, then click Properties -> Advanced System Settings -> Environmental Variables.

Selecteer onder Systeemvariabelen Pad en klik vervolgens op Bewerken. Voeg een item toe voor C:\Gradle\gradle-4.1\bin. Klik OK opslaan.

Step 4. Controleer uw installatie

Open een console (of een Windows-opdrachtprompt) en voer onderstaande opdracht uit om Gradle uit te voeren en de versie weer te geven, bijvoorbeeld:

gradle -v

OutPut

Microsoft Windows [Version 10.0.14393]
(c) 2016 Microsoft Corporation. All rights reserved.

C:\Users\rupesh.a.yadav>gradle -v

------------------------------------------------------------
Gradle 4.1
------------------------------------------------------------

Build time:   2017-08-07 14:38:48 UTC
Revision:     941559e020f6c357ebb08d5c67acdb858a3defc2

Groovy:       2.4.11
Ant:          Apache Ant(TM) version 1.9.6 compiled on June 29 2015
JVM:          1.8.0_144 (Oracle Corporation 25.144-b01)
OS:           Windows 10 10.0 amd64

C:\Users\rupesh.a.yadav>

Lezen - voor meer

Ik hoop dat dit een hulp voor iedereen zal zijn! :)


5
2017-08-24 05:44